Web17 aug. 2024 · Azaleas (Rhododendron spp.) flower profusely in spring and early summer in U.S. Department of Agriculture plant hardiness zones 5 through 9. The shrubs grow readily from stem cuttings, which ... WebTrim cuttings below a node (overall length of cuttings 3 to 5 inches) and dip in a rooting hormone containing fungicide. Insert in a medium of 60% milled sphagnum peat moss and 40% horticultural perlite. Usually bottom warmth of 75°F is used to encourage root growth.
